  • 摘要:It has been over 50 years since Willi Hennig proposed a new method for determining genealogical relationships among species, which he called phylogenetic systematics.Many people, however, still approach the method warily, worried that they will have to grapple with an overwhelming number of new terms and concepts.In fact, reading and understanding phylogenetic trees is really not difficult at all.You only need to learn three new words, autapomorphy, synapomorphy, and plesiomorphy.All of the other concepts (e.g., ancestors, monophyletic groups, paraphyletic groups) are familiar ones that were already part of Darwinian evolution before Hennig arrived on the scene.
